Output ddc14e630dc8b87d89599bade3a25de759fdf01a54e572826d75e937d5d42416:15

value
4950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baae9058e73a09ba18d42b44dd2164ce8d3700c OP_EQUAL
address
3QdiGkAATr4TAQVUZ2g9bDNfVmnjzwMq8Z
transaction
ddc14e630dc8b87d89599bade3a25de759fdf01a54e572826d75e937d5d42416
spent
true